#612387 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#612387 is composed of 38% red, 13.7% green and 52.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.1% cyan, 74.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 277.2 degrees, a saturation of 58.8% and a lightness of 33.3%. #612387 color hex could be obtained by blending #c246ff with #00000f.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

#612387 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#612387 has RGB values of R:97, G:35, B:135 and CMYK values of C:0.28,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 6366087.
